Little Wakering Hall
Little Wakering Hall Lane, Little Wakering, Southend-On-Sea, Essex SS3 0HQ
The ghost is said to be Betty Bury, who hanged herself in the attic after her lover rejected her. She has been seen - without a head - and she is blamed for the hall's bell being rung by itself. She has also been seen on Little Wakering Hall Lane and is also said to glide from the church to Wakering Wick in the autumn, making the trees shake as she does so.
